You are in charge in designing the network for a medium size business. The business is located in a single building with three floors. The first floor has 120 PCs, the second floor has 120 PCs, and the third floor has 250 PCs. In addition each floor will need to support VOIP phones and printers. For each PC there will also be a VOIP phone. Lastly each floor will have at least 50 printers. All devices will have their own IP address, but the VOIP phones and printers do not need to access the Internet. Your business has been allocated 66.250.0.0/23 IP address space by the ISP to connect to the Internet. The ISP has also allocated an IP address to your external router for connecting to their router. That IP address is 66.250.255.254/30. You may also use RFC 1918 address space as needed.
Your design needs to use generic network equipment. Assume the router(s) have the number of interfaces you need. Also assume the switches only support one network per switch and have 48 ports on each switch. You will need to diagram out the network with the network information, structure of the network, IP address information, and connectivity to the ISP. Assume Ethernet for the link types with the business purchasing 100Mbs of Ethernet to the ISP. You will make the rest of the decisions concerning the number of Ethernet links and their bandwidth. The business out-sources its servers and wireless, so you do not need to include them. The network diagrams are to be done in PowerPoint using the network icons provided. The PowerPoint needs to be easily viewed and not cluttered. I do not need an icon for every PC, phone, etc. So you will need to find a way to convey the information compactly. The write up on the project explaining the diagram and how the overall structure supports the requirements of the project will be done in Word.
: for budgetary purposes, assign $1 for each public IP address assigned, $1 per megabit of bandwidth for each router link and $5,000 for each switch, and $500 for each access point. You must justify all design decisions in your write-up and illustrate them in the presentation.
